Job Summary The AVP for Incident Response Planning and Operations is responsible for cyber security wargaming and incident readiness program. While the focus is the Americas, this role has strong engagement and collaboration with other regions and our Home Office in Japan. The main goals are to prepare our Global Incident Response team, as well as relevant stakeholders on cyber readiness.##

Major Responsibilities
* Program Leadership:  + Develop and manage a comprehensive cyber wargaming and incident readiness program.  + Align tabletop exercises with enterprise risk management and incident response strategies.  + Coordinate with internal and external stakeholders to ensure exercises reflect realistic threat scenarios.
* Exercise Design & Execution:  + Design and facilitate cyber incident tabletop exercises, red/blue team simulations, and strategic wargames.  + Develop injects, scripts, and after-action review processes.  + Incorporate threat intelligence and emerging risks into exercise scenarios.
* Readiness Assessment:  + Evaluate organizational response capabilities and identify gaps in incident response plans.  + Produce detailed reports and recommendations for improvement.  + Track remediation efforts and maturity over time.
* Stakeholder Engagement:  + Work closely within Enterprise Information Security teams to identify areas of improvement.  + Collaborate with IT, security operations, legal, communications, and executive leadership.  + Present findings and strategic recommendations to senior leadership.
* Continuous Improvement:  + Monitor trends in cyber threats and incident response best practices.  + Integrate lessons learned from real incidents and exercises into future planning.## Qualifications
* Bachelor’s degree in Cybersecurity, Information Technology, or related field.
* 5+ years or more in cybersecurity, with experience in incident response or threat management.
* Excellent communication, facilitation, writing and analytical skills.
* Experience designing and facilitating tabletop exercises or cyber simulations.
* Ability to document and explain technical details in a concise, understandable manner
* Relevant technical and industry certifications in cybersecurity
* Experience with information security risk management, including information security audits, reviews, and risk assessments
* Strong understanding of NIST, MITRE ATT&CK, and other cybersecurity frameworks.
* Ability to work cross-functionally and influence without direct authority.
* Prior work experience in a global company preferred.## Desired Skills
* Knowledge in one or more security domains including Incident Response and Forensics, Security Governance and Oversight, Security Risk Management, Network Security, or Threat and Vulnerability Management.
* Knowledge of cloud security, AI security, networks, databases, and applications
* Knowledge of the various types of cyber-attacks and their implementations
* Experience in operational processes such as security monitoring, data correlation, troubleshooting, security operations, etc.
